Transaction 68e40b7652fdbbcac51f12e664a1bb57673bc00889c90c05fc2ab75307039992

1 Input
2 Outputs
  • 68e40b7652fdbbcac51f12e664a1bb57673bc00889c90c05fc2ab75307039992:0
  • value  1441445
    address  14RnDvMgAYTtyjpRDLMM1fgCnkfhv2FuqC
  • 68e40b7652fdbbcac51f12e664a1bb57673bc00889c90c05fc2ab75307039992:1
  • value  3086558
    address  3MUHxDiY2H6C9sy4ce412HbF953FCn87ZQ